Integrating external keys seamlessly while has transaction constraints
I find DataLoader's ability to easily integrate with external keys valuable, which is a bit more challenging with DBM. It provides automation for scheduling data loads, and we use the server's functionality for this. Additionally, DataLoader is cost-effective since it is free. As long as I have stable network access, uploading and downloading data is straightforward.

Real-time integration and seamless data synchronization enhance user experience
The stability of Oracle GoldenGate Cloud Service is one of its most useful features, although its performance is not too steady. It excels with bidirectional data synchronization. It supports diverse databases and platforms. We link the ODS with numerous source systems, including Oracle, Tarek Data, and Microsoft, with no integration issues. The solution caters to enterprise needs, fitting any organizational requirement, apart from data security issues common to cloud solutions. The cloud data security challenge is notable, necessitating solutions such as private cloud offerings to allay security concerns.
